I really hope that they’ll also undo the cleansing water 5 seconds cooldown in pvp. It’s such an awkward mechanic to have to count the seconds for example between using a cantrip that grants regen and then swapping to water for 2 condition removals. If you swap 4 seconds after using the cantrip you won’t remove another condition. Which is pretty lame for a grandmaster trait that needs other traits to actually do anything.

The devs asked for feedback on new amulet stats in the Ready Up stream, so I’ll start:
As an ele I’d love to see more amulets with vitality as a minor stat, so something like
+798 Power
+284 Healing
+569 Toughness
+284 Vitality
or
+569 Power
+284 Precision
+569 Toughness
+284 Vitality
Anything that gives some offensive while also giving toughness + a bit of vitality really. If you don’t want to go into water traits you don’t really have much choice when it comes to amulets as an ele: 10k health simply isn’t feasible in pvp, but 13k is a start (then you can go barbarian jewel for 15k).

Here’s a list of elementalist skills that reduce or negate damage dealt in some way. This might be a useful reference that is a bit faster than looking through the wiki.
…
I would like to add, that dagger 2 in earth attunement (Ring of Earth) also blocks projectiles, even though it is not mentioned in the tooltip. You can also find this information as a note in the wiki. The skill absorbs projectiles for about 2 seconds.
WOW DOES IT?
I never knew that!
Yeah I tested it in the heart of the mists yesterday. Dunno if it really is 2 seconds (didn’t time it but didn’t feel like 2 seconds) but ring of earth definitely stops projectiles. There isn’t any animation or anything, the projectiles simply cease to exists when they come into range. That’s probably why I never noticed it the whole last year
